You navigate to the settings page you would probably never guess is the correct one.

Settings > General > Transfer or Reset iPhone > Reset > Reset Dictionary

Did Apple remove the Apple Photos widgets in 26.4(.1)? by Express-Ad6801 in ios

[–]Express-Ad6801[S] 0 points1 point  (0 children)

It was my fault: I had previously enabled FaceID for the Photos app.
